I have 2 maps set up. how EXACTLY (in noobspeak) do I have a zone line on one that goes to the other?

1. Click on the trigger icon located on the same menu as paint terrain, ect.
2. Draw shape of area transition and double click the last point to close the shape.
3. Right click on shape and select properties.
4. Name the transition and give it an easy descriptive tag like "toarea1".
5. Save this area and open the area you want to connect.
6. Do the same thing here.
7. After naming and tagging this area click on the "area transition" tab.
8. Select the area you want to connect to and if it has a valid area transition you can click on it's outline in the black grid to the left to select it for linking.

Walla! you have connected areas!
